The value of A is 26.14 and B is -7.71

Step-by-step explanation:

Given,

2 sin(90-(2A - B)) = 1 and 3 cot(90-(A + B)) =1

2 sin(90-(2A - B)) = 1

cos(2A-B)=\frac{1}{2} (∵ sin(90-\theta)=cos\theta )

cos(2A-B)=cos60 (∵cos60=\frac{1}{2})

2A-B=60__1

And, 3 cot(90-(A + B)) =1

tan(A+B)=\frac{1}{3}

(A+B)=tan^{-1}\frac{1}{3}

A+B=18.43__2

Adding equation-1 and 2,

3A=(60+18.43)

A=\frac{78.43}{3}

A=26.14

Plug the value of A in equation-2,

26.14+B=18.43

B=(18.43-26.14)

B=-7.71

So, The value of A is 26.14 and B is -7.71
